Transaction 5840620e5e89435fe6608db1853e45d1588be5f80f3631a028b403efebda5a4a

2 Input
2 Outputs
  • 5840620e5e89435fe6608db1853e45d1588be5f80f3631a028b403efebda5a4a:0
  • value  1079110
    address  19NzoJV7fyH7J9F7W8Rcwr9cxWkS9mVZx7
  • 5840620e5e89435fe6608db1853e45d1588be5f80f3631a028b403efebda5a4a:1
  • value  2230865
    address  15ymoJRX8VSxCKr3WESW79zDTzBJmGCxL4